    Subject[tip: x86/platform] x86/platform/uv: Remove support for UV1 platform from uv_time
    The following commit has been merged into the x86/platform branch of tip:

    Commit-ID: 8b3c9b160648ceb9ec4068080fd055fdc04e35a7
    Gitweb: https://git.kernel.org/tip/8b3c9b160648ceb9ec4068080fd055fdc04e35a7
    Author: steve.wahl@hpe.com <steve.wahl@hpe.com>
    AuthorDate: Mon, 13 Jul 2020 16:29:55 -05:00
    Committer: Thomas Gleixner <tglx@linutronix.de>
    CommitterDate: Fri, 17 Jul 2020 16:47:43 +02:00

    x86/platform/uv: Remove support for UV1 platform from uv_time

    UV1 is not longer supported

    Signed-off-by: Steve Wahl <steve.wahl@hpe.com>
    Signed-off-by: Thomas Gleixner <tglx@linutronix.de>
    Link: https://lkml.kernel.org/r/20200713212954.610885520@hpe.com

    ---
    arch/x86/platform/uv/uv_time.c | 16 ++++------------
    1 file changed, 4 insertions(+), 12 deletions(-)

    diff --git a/arch/x86/platform/uv/uv_time.c b/arch/x86/platform/uv/uv_time.c
    index 7af31b2..f82a133 100644
    --- a/arch/x86/platform/uv/uv_time.c
    +++ b/arch/x86/platform/uv/uv_time.c
    @@ -74,7 +74,6 @@ static void uv_rtc_send_IPI(int cpu)

    apicid = cpu_physical_id(cpu);
    pnode = uv_apicid_to_pnode(apicid);
    - apicid |= uv_apicid_hibits;
    val = (1UL << UVH_IPI_INT_SEND_SHFT) |
    (apicid << UVH_IPI_INT_APIC_ID_SHFT) |
    (X86_PLATFORM_IPI_VECTOR << UVH_IPI_INT_VECTOR_SHFT);
    @@ -85,10 +84,7 @@ static void uv_rtc_send_IPI(int cpu)
    /* Check for an RTC interrupt pending */
    static int uv_intr_pending(int pnode)
    {
    - if (is_uv1_hub())
    - return uv_read_global_mmr64(pnode, UVH_EVENT_OCCURRED0) &
    - UV1H_EVENT_OCCURRED0_RTC1_MASK;
    - else if (is_uvx_hub())
    + if (is_uvx_hub())
    return uv_read_global_mmr64(pnode, UVXH_EVENT_OCCURRED2) &
    UVXH_EVENT_OCCURRED2_RTC_1_MASK;
    return 0;
    @@ -98,19 +94,15 @@ static int uv_intr_pending(int pnode)
    static int uv_setup_intr(int cpu, u64 expires)
    {
    u64 val;
    - unsigned long apicid = cpu_physical_id(cpu) | uv_apicid_hibits;
    + unsigned long apicid = cpu_physical_id(cpu);
    int pnode = uv_cpu_to_pnode(cpu);

    uv_write_global_mmr64(pnode, UVH_RTC1_INT_CONFIG,
    UVH_RTC1_INT_CONFIG_M_MASK);
    uv_write_global_mmr64(pnode, UVH_INT_CMPB, -1L);

    - if (is_uv1_hub())
    - uv_write_global_mmr64(pnode, UVH_EVENT_OCCURRED0_ALIAS,
    - UV1H_EVENT_OCCURRED0_RTC1_MASK);
    - else
    - uv_write_global_mmr64(pnode, UVXH_EVENT_OCCURRED2_ALIAS,
    - UVXH_EVENT_OCCURRED2_RTC_1_MASK);
    + uv_write_global_mmr64(pnode, UVXH_EVENT_OCCURRED2_ALIAS,
    + UVXH_EVENT_OCCURRED2_RTC_1_MASK);

    val = (X86_PLATFORM_IPI_VECTOR << UVH_RTC1_INT_CONFIG_VECTOR_SHFT) |
    ((u64)apicid << UVH_RTC1_INT_CONFIG_APIC_ID_SHFT);
